Refresh your beauty routine with a new foundation. If you don't have a ton of time to get ready, a powder foundation is the way to go. You can create a flawless look with just a 30-second application. Powder foundations are also great because they absorb excess oil and prevent shine. You can also create an airbrushed, photo-filter-in-real-life finish.
The IT Cosmetics Celebration Foundation has everything you'd love about a powder foundation and more. It has a silk-like formula that delivers an incredibly smooth application without settling into fine lines, pores, and wrinkles.
